Feeling isolated? NDIS social groups are a awesome way to build relationships with others who understand your experiences. These groups offer a supportive space to share your interests, obstacles, and appreciate your wins.

Finding the right group for you is easy! Start by getting in touch with your community NDIS coordinator. They can give a list of groups in your area that suit your interests.

You can also explore online platforms dedicated to connecting people with disabilities.

Here are some ideas for finding NDIS social groups:

* Participate in local events.

* Become a member of online groups.

* Request your friends, family, or therapists if they know of any groups.

Don't be afraid to connect and participate! Social connection is essential for happiness.
